BUUCTF: https://buuoj.cn/challenges


相关阅读 CTF Wiki

在这里插入图片描述

题目描述:

注意:得到的 flag 请 将 noxCTF 替换为 flag ,格式为 flag{} 提交。

密文:

1
2
在一次RSA密钥对生成中假设p=473398607161q=4511491e=17
求解出d作为flga提交

解题思路:

Python代码求解。或用工具求解,参考这篇文章 https://blog.csdn.net/MikeCoke/article/details/105967809

1
2
3
4
5
6
import gmpy2
p = 473398607161
q = 4511491
e = 17
d = int(gmpy2.invert(e, (p-1)*(q-1)))
print(d)

flag:

1
125631357777427553